Considerations for Embroidery Projects
If you're considering using the Vintage Harvest Bunny Embroidery on small hoop sizes, it's important to review the stitch density and ensure that the design doesn’t become too compressed. Tiny lettering or overly detailed areas might require additional planning to maintain clarity.
For dark fabrics, checking thread color contrast is essential. While the design works well on light backgrounds, experimenting with thread colors on darker materials could enhance its visibility. Using a proper stabilizer is also crucial, especially when working with stretchy or textured fabrics, to prevent distortion during the embroidery process.
Products that need frequent washing, such as aprons or tote bags, should be tested for durability. Ensuring that the Vintage Harvest Bunny Embroidery is stitched securely and that the stabilizer used is suitable for washable items will help maintain the finished product’s quality over time.

Embroidery Tips and Best Practices
Before using the Vintage Harvest Bunny Embroidery on a final product, always test it on scrap fabric first. This allows you to check the stitch density, thread color contrast, and overall appearance before committing to a larger project.
Review the file details and licensing information on the Creative Fabrica product page to confirm whether it’s suitable for commercial use. Confirming hoop size and ensuring that the design fits within your intended application will save time and avoid potential issues later on.
When preparing mockups or printable mockups for your listings, compare the design on both light and dark fabric backgrounds to understand how it will appear in different contexts. This step is especially helpful if you plan to sell embroidered patches, tote bag designs, or other customizable items.
Finally, inspect small details after stitching to ensure that the intricate patterns on the bunny’s pinafore remain clear and intact. A little extra care during the embroidery process goes a long way in achieving professional results.
